بتاريخ: 8 أبريل 200719 سنة comment_96433 السلام عليكمالرجاء المساعدة في عمل function لتنفيذ التالي:عند ادخال رقم 511-->500566-->6003200-->30004600-->5000و هكذا ولكم جزيل الشكر والامتنان تقديم بلاغ
بتاريخ: 8 أبريل 200719 سنة comment_96458 select round(&x,-length(&x)+1) from dualحيث X هو الرقم المطلوب تقريبهوالله الموفق تقديم بلاغ
بتاريخ: 8 أبريل 200719 سنة comment_96494 السلام عليكمالرجاء المساعدة في عمل function لتنفيذ التالي:عند ادخال رقم 511-->500566-->6003200-->30004600-->5000و هكذا ولكم جزيل الشكر والامتنان اتفضل يا اخىcreate or replace function asd( a number) return number as s number; begin s:=round(a,-2); return s; end; / تقديم بلاغ
بتاريخ: 14 أبريل 200719 سنة كاتب الموضوع comment_97026 شكرا ياخي hassan978hmk و لكني حللتها بطريقة اخرى وهي SELECT ROUND(*/1000)*1000 FROM DUALاخي a_m2 شكرا على اجتهادك و لكن الدالة لا تخدمني تقديم بلاغ
انضم إلى المناقشة
ي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.